Colt is a 2 year and 10 month old neutered male shepherd/mixed breed with a sunny yellow tan coat, living in Weatherford, TX. He’s fully vaccinated, house trained, and thriving in his foster home, ready for a home that can match his energy and give him the structure he needs.

About Colt

Colt is the very definition of a big puppy—full of joy from the first greeting, always wiggling and radiating sunshine. He lives life with his tongue out, ready for action or a quick nap sprawled across the floor. His foster family has watched his affectionate, goofy nature bloom. Colt wants to be in the center of everything, eager for attention and ready to join whatever the humans or dog friends are doing. He thrives on social time and greets every dog, especially the little ones, with gentle curiosity. There is not a hint of malice in him. Colt absolutely needs a home that understands his unfiltered excitement. He isn’t suited for off-leash outings—anything that runs becomes a game worth chasing, including cats, chickens, and wildlife. That means cats aren’t a fit for him right now, but dogs are welcome companions. What Colt needs is structure, engagement, and a secure space to enjoy the home life he craves. Give him boundaries and your love, and he’ll quickly prove himself as an irresistibly good dog—full of sweetness and potential.
